Lea Michele

Lea Michele faced public scrutiny when several former colleagues from ‘Glee’ shared accounts of her behavior on the set of the musical series. Actors reported that she created an environment that was perceived as intimidating and unpleasant for supporting cast members. These allegations led to the loss of endorsement deals and a temporary hiatus from major television roles. She eventually returned to the spotlight in the Broadway production of ‘Funny Girl’ following a period of reflection. The actress has since addressed the claims by acknowledging her past intensity and expressing a desire to grow professionally.
Katherine Heigl

Katherine Heigl gained a reputation for being difficult after she publicly criticized the writing on the medical drama ‘Grey’s Anatomy’ during an awards cycle. She also made negative comments about the production of the film ‘Knocked Up’ which alienated several of her former collaborators. These incidents contributed to a perception within the industry that she was ungrateful for her career opportunities. For several years the actress found it challenging to secure leading roles in major studio projects. She eventually addressed these issues in interviews while continuing to work on independent films and streaming series.

Sean Young

Sean Young saw her career decline in the nineties after a series of public outbursts and conflicts with directors. She famously showed up at a studio dressed as Catwoman to demand a role in the film ‘Batman Returns’ after she was replaced in the previous movie. Director Oliver Stone reportedly had her role in ‘Wall Street’ significantly reduced because of her behavior on set. These incidents led to her being labeled as difficult to work with by many major studios. She has since moved into smaller independent projects and has been open about her experiences in the industry.

Julianna Margulies

Julianna Margulies faced public scrutiny regarding her relationship with co star Archie Panjabi on the set of ‘The Good Wife’. The two actresses famously did not share a scene together for several seasons leading to speculation about a deep professional rift. When they finally appeared together in the series finale it was revealed that they had filmed their parts separately using body doubles. This situation was described by crew members as a logistical challenge that hindered the creative process of the show. She has since appeared in other high profile television series while maintaining a private professional life.
